Q: How to Install an Axle Shaft and Its Related Components on 2009 Dodge Dakota?
A: Before putting in the axle shaft, rub gear lubricant on both the bearing bore and the seal lip. After that, insert the axle shaft into the seal and bearing and engage it with the splines on the side gear (3). Be careful not to harm the axle shaft seal as you clean the back of the gearbox. After that, slide the C-lock (1) onto the axle shaft (2) and press the axle shaft inward until the C-lock seats itself in the side gear. After removing the parts, set in the pinion shaft and watch it pass between the thrust washers and differential pinions inside the case. Aim the entry for the shaft (1) at the hole in the differential case and fasten the lock screw (4) using Loctite(R), as directed earlier. Put on the differential cover at the end and before installing the rear brakes, fill it up with gear lubricant.
